Position: Thuto Trust Extended Student Teacher Internship Onsite Mentors (Primary School level) POLOKWANE HUB
The Thuto Trust is an organization which supports the professional and personal development of student teacher interns.
The Trust is seeking to employ mentors who will support and mentor in-service teachers and student teacher interns within the following provinces and districts:
Limpopo: Capricorn North and Capricorn South Education Districts
A. Requirements
- A valid South African Drivers’ license.
- Must have own transport.
- A relevant teaching qualification (e.g., B.Ed., PGCE) and preferably an honours degree.
- At least 10 years teaching experience in Foundation Phase and/or Intermediate Phase.
- Be registered with SACE.
- Be willing to engage in regular training, reflection sessions and supervision sessions to debrief and learn from own practice.
- Must provide regular reports as agreed and directed by Thuto Trust.
